The free step
Free, no account, no email. It gives you a draft: the assumptions your idea depends on and the conditions that would kill it. It is generated by an AI model in seconds and it is a draft, not a finding. It has researched nothing. Every line in it is a claim to be checked, which is exactly why the paid step exists.
The paid autopsy
$29 per idea. You get one written dossier: a map of who is alive and who is dead in that market with dated prices, quotes from real people with working links, the strongest case I can build against your idea, and a verdict of KILL, PROCEED WITH CONDITIONS or STRONG, ruled by the conditions you signed before I started.
- Delivered within 24 hours of your payment, by email. If I am going to be late, I will tell you before the 24 hours are up.
- A human does the work. I run the system and I check the sources myself. That is the product.
- Beta pricing: the first 20 autopsies are $29. After that the price is $49. Whatever price you paid is the price you paid.
What this is not
This is the part worth reading twice.
- It is not a guarantee that your idea will work, or fail. It is evidence and a verdict against criteria you agreed to. Businesses succeed against bad evidence and fail with good evidence all the time.
- A kill is proof. A pass is not. If the evidence trips a condition you signed, something about the world is genuinely false. If nothing trips, it means I went looking and failed to kill it in the time available — not that you are right.
- It is not legal, financial, investment or tax advice. I am not licensed to give any of those and I do not.
- Decisions you make after reading the dossier are yours.
